log4j输出日志到rsyslog日志服务器
2012-06-17 22:45:00 来源:我爱运维网 评论:0 点击:
首先安装好rsyslog日志管理服务,这里不详述,参考之前的文章:http://www.5iops.com/html/2012/product_0617/114.html
配置log4j输出日志到rsyslog日志服务器详细的步骤如下:
1,开通rsyslog远程UDP访问
sudo vi /etc/rsyslog.conf
将下面两段前面的#号去掉
#$ModLoad imudp
#$UDPServerRun 514
2,建立存放log的文件地址
sudo vi /etc/rsyslog.conf
加入以下两段
local2.info /var/log/login_info.log
local2.debug /var/log/login_debug.log
3,开通防火墙
使用下面的命令将UDP端口514对外开放出来
sudo ufw allow 514/udp
4,重启rsyslog
sudo service rsyslog restart
5,log4j的配置参考
log4j.rootLogger=debug, SYSLOG
log4j.appender.SYSLOG=org.apache.log4j.net.SyslogAppender
log4j.appender.SYSLOG.syslogHost=10.0.40.53 #日志服务器地址
log4j.appender.syslog.Threshold=DEBUG
log4j.appender.SYSLOG.layout=org.apache.log4j.PatternLayout
log4j.appender.SYSLOG.layout.ConversionPattern=%-4r [%t] %-5p %c %x - %m%n
log4j.appender.SYSLOG.Header=true #打印日志信息时前面带上应用程序所在服务器的信息
log4j.appender.SYSLOG.Facility=local2
6,运行应用程序,可以在/var/log下看到不同级别的日志信息,如login_info.log和login_debug.log
评论排行
- ·Windows(Win7)下用Xming...(92)
- ·使用jmx client监控activemq(20)
- ·Hive查询OOM分析(14)
- ·复杂网络架构导致的诡异...(8)
- ·使用 OpenStack 实现云...(7)
- ·影响Java EE性能的十大问题(6)
- ·云计算平台管理的三大利...(6)
- ·Mysql数据库复制延时分析(5)
- ·OpenStack Nova开发与测...(4)
- ·LTPP一键安装包1.2 发布(4)
- ·Linux下系统或服务排障的...(4)
- ·PHP发布5.4.4 和 5.3.1...(4)
- ·RSYSLOG搭建集中日志管理服务(4)
- ·转换程序源码的编码格式[...(3)
- ·Linux 的木马程式 Wirenet 出现(3)
- ·Nginx 发布1.2.1稳定版...(3)
- ·zend framework文件读取漏洞分析(3)
- ·Percona Playback 0.3 development release(3)
- ·运维业务与CMDB集成关系一例(3)
- ·应该知道的Linux技巧(3)